New trees planted in Cobham Wood PDF Print E-mail

tree planting18 volunteers turned out on a very sunny Mothers Day to for a morning's tree planting in Cobham Wood, to help replace those lost and damaged in the 1987 storm and following years of fire damage and abuse.

This was an important contribution to a major programme of works that are restoring the historic wood pasture habitat of this historic landscape.

25 oak, hornbeam, and sweet chestnut trees were planted, and hopefully one day these will equal some of the trees planted by Humphry Repton 200 years ago!
